What companies run services between Wellington, New Zealand and Hawke's Bay, New Zealand?

InterCity operates a bus from Wellington - Central to Hastings once daily. Tickets cost $13–50 and the journey takes 5h 30m. Alternatively, Air New Zealand flies from Wellington (WLG) to Napier Hastings Airport Heliport (NPE) 3 times a day.
